Output 5f99580a7be93699ac88824eae7e19cc886d42b7ae9d15a2d6964dfec94be86a:2

value
18231063
script pubkey
OP_0 OP_PUSHBYTES_20 3eb7c3727a16c642bb22536a1a27bc733b5cc908
address
bc1q86muxun6zmry9wez2d4p5fauwva4ejggfuekpj
transaction
5f99580a7be93699ac88824eae7e19cc886d42b7ae9d15a2d6964dfec94be86a